**Ticket: trace spans missing in staging — env misconfig**

Hey, if you're new: traces from `cartwheel-api` aren't showing up downstream because staging's env file was copied from a laptop and lost half its entries. `TRACE_SAMPLE_RATE` and `TRACE_COLLECTOR_URL` are back in place now, but the collector still rejects spans without its auth credential. Fix is easy — open `/etc/cartwheel/trace.env` and add this line:

vault entry, bafog-fahaf: ARCHIVE_KEY3=2ee

Handover — Reseller Programme (Varnoth Trading)

Mira, taking over from Delan effective Monday. Tier structure unchanged; Calbrook and Ostenfel branches still below quota. Renewal packs for the Quellis line go out this week — chase signatures. Margin floor stays at 18%; no exceptions without my sign-off. Branch managers: flag any reseller requesting extended credit terms before committing. Full partner list is in the shared tracker. The strategic direction for the programme is set out below.

management briefing: Only 33 of the 205 pilot accounts renewed Kasath, so a churn review is set for October 17. Weniusek Logistics is in early talks to buy Holethax Freight for about $345.6 million.

## Building Access — Spares Room (Hullbrook Annex)

Contractors: the spare hardware room is down the east corridor on the ground floor, third door on the left. Sign in at the front desk first and grab a visitor lanyard. Anything you take out, jot it in the blue logbook — yes, even the little stuff. The door self-locks, so don't wedge it. To get in, punch in the code below.

staff pass of hagug-taguf = bdg-HJ-9

- [ ] **Step 7 — PixHoard cache fix sign-off.** Before we rotate keys, confirm the memory-leak patch for the PixHoard image cache is deployed (the one where evicted thumbnails never freed their buffers). New folks: just check the dashboard shows flat RSS over an hour. Then unseal the ceremony vault with the passphrase below:

vault phrase of yaguf-hahaf = druath-holix

Runbook — Tindergrove circuit breaker for the Pellwick pricing API. If error rate tops 20% over 60s, the breaker flips open and we serve cached quotes for 5 minutes. Half-open probes go out every 30s; don't manually reset unless Pellwick confirms their side is healthy. Page the Harlow rotation if it flaps more than three times. Grab the token below when filing the incident.

session token of kahag-bawip = htk6_729d08